Make your kitchen the focal point of your home with an extra-wide island
While some people lack a large kitchen area, having too much empty space in the centre of the room can be a real problem for others. If you have too much room to move why not look at a wide island, such as the one designed specifically for the kitchen featured here. This wide island is not only aesthetically pleasing but also provides an invaluable function — extra preparation space and extra seating space for those busy kitchen occasions. Designing this wide island, however, was not without its challenges. “We had to build the kitchen around a structured post on the side of the kitchen island,” a spokesperson from Urban Kitchens, the company behind the building of this kitchen, says. This challenge was overcome by having the post slightly off-centre in the island and having the benches finished in Hanex Risotto, fabricated by Cook and Nation. The use of light colours also
helps the post blend in with the rest of the light-coloured kitchen.
This light colour is a far cry from the tired, 1980s Laminex kitchen that once stood here — the room has undergone a complete transformation. One other thing Urban Kitchens had to keep in mind when morphing this kitchen from dated to divine was the owners’ desire for more storage. “They loved Urban Kitchens’ designs and wanted lots of drawers and pantry efficiency,” the
Urban Kitchens team says. Clearly, Urban Kitchens has helped the home owners realise their dream with a kitchen that features multiple storage
points and a feature island — a handy addition to any home.
